Advertising & promotion manager vs advertising account manager

The differences between advertising & promotion managers and advertising account managers can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. It typically takes 4-6 years to become both an advertising & promotion manager and an advertising account manager. Additionally, an advertising & promotion manager has an average salary of $80,810, which is higher than the $75,431 average annual salary of an advertising account manager.

The top three skills for an advertising & promotion manager include promotional materials, FDA and press materials. The most important skills for an advertising account manager are lead generation, sales presentations, and account management.

Differences between advertising & promotion manager and advertising account manager duties and responsibilities

Advertising & promotion manager example responsibilities.

  • Manage copywriting and production for 220 ads yearly across all categories.
  • Lead corporate rebranding efforts to reflect proprietary technology and high-end international market.
  • Develop new system to measure ROI on marketing dollars.
  • Coordinate annual product release press kit design, copywriting and distribution.
  • Supervise various social networking site launches and promotions on both Facebook and MySpace.
  • Produce POS materials to support sales including flyers, table tents, posters, and others.

Advertising account manager example responsibilities.

  • Manage company website and client Facebook accounts to optimize brand promotion.
  • Manage copywriting and spot production scheduling
  • Negotiate advertising purchase contracts, respond to RFP's and maintain client relations to ensure effective ROI are delivered.
  • Support client's paid search and SEO efforts with data reporting and analysis.
  • Provide accounts marketing solutions through expert knowledge of market trends for advertising keys, with expectation of providing profitable ROI.
  • Conduct regular account appraisals to accelerate customer adoption by working closely with the customer to educate and assess cloud technology needs.
